SQL Window Functions Expert
Master SQL window functions for advanced analytical queries including ranking, running aggregates, time-series analysis, and cohort calculations across PostgreSQL, Snowflake, and BigQuery.
SupaScore
83.25Best for
- ▸Building complex running totals and moving averages for financial reporting dashboards
- ▸Creating customer cohort analysis with LAG/LEAD functions for retention metrics
- ▸Implementing ranking systems (ROW_NUMBER, RANK, DENSE_RANK) for top-performing products by region
- ▸Optimizing slow window function queries causing memory pressure in billion-row data warehouses
- ▸Converting Excel-based calculations to scalable SQL window patterns for automated reporting
What you'll get
- ●Complete SQL queries with proper OVER clause syntax, named windows for readability, and CTE patterns for filtering window results
- ●Performance optimization recommendations including specific index suggestions and frame specification explanations
- ●Database-specific syntax variations with warnings about dialect differences and implicit frame behavior
Not designed for ↓
- ×Basic SELECT queries or simple aggregations without partitioning
- ×Database administration tasks like user management or backup strategies
- ×Data modeling or schema design decisions
- ×ETL pipeline orchestration or data ingestion workflows
Analytical requirements with clear business context, sample data structure, and target database platform (PostgreSQL, Snowflake, BigQuery).
Optimized SQL queries with proper window specifications, performance considerations, and dialect-specific recommendations with execution plan analysis.
Evidence Policy
Enabled: this skill cites sources and distinguishes evidence from opinion.
Research Foundation: 8 sources (4 official docs, 2 books, 1 industry frameworks, 1 web)
This skill was developed through independent research and synthesis. SupaSkills is not affiliated with or endorsed by any cited author or organisation.
Version History
Initial release
Works well with
Need more depth?
Specialist skills that go deeper in areas this skill touches.
Common Workflows
Advanced Analytics Pipeline
Build complex analytical queries with window functions, design cohort analysis frameworks, then create executive dashboards
Activate this skill in Claude Code
Sign up for free to access the full system prompt via REST API or MCP.
Start Free to Activate This Skill© 2026 Kill The Dragon GmbH. This skill and its system prompt are protected by copyright. Unauthorised redistribution is prohibited. Terms of Service · Legal Notice